BOURBON CHERRIES RECIPE - (4.3/5)



Bourbon Cherries Recipe - (4.3/5) image

Provided by theinletgirl

Number Of Ingredients 10

CHERRIES:
3 (10-ounce) jars maraschino cherries with stems, drained
Jim Beam Borbon
FONDANT:
1 ⁄3 cup butter, softened
2 1⁄4 cups sifted powdered sugar
3 teaspoons heavy whipping cream
DIPPING CHOCOLATE:
4 cups of semisweet chocolate chips
3 tablespoons shortening

Steps:

  • If you are using the bourbon, pour the liquid out of the cherries and replace it with bourbon. Let marinate for at least 48 hours. Beat butter at medium speed with an electric mixer until creamy; gradually add powdered sugar, and whipping cream beating well until a "dough" ball forms. Set aside. Drain cherries and reserve the bourbon for sipping later. If there are any stemless cherries in the jar add them to the "cherry infused bourbon" for added flavor. The fondant will be sticky, place a couple of Tablespoons of powdered sugar on a plate to frequently dip hands into while handling the fondant. Shape the fondant around the cherries, by pinching some fondant (about the size of a cherry roll into a ball with sugar powder coated hands. Press the ball into a flat round disc and using your thumbs continue to press into a thin circle. Wrap the circle of fondant around a cherry covering completely. Gently roll the covered cherry between your hands to smooth. Place fondant covered cherry on wax paper. Repeat until all cherries are covered.  Dipping: Microwave chocolate chips and shortening in a small microwavable bowl on HIGH for 90 seconds or until melted, stirring twice. Coat cherries by holding stems and dipping them into the chocolate mixture, allowing excess to drip; place on wax paper. Let stand until firm. If chocolate becomes hard to work with, return chocolate to microwave for 30 seconds. Store loosely covered in a cool place 1 week or until centers soften. Cherries can be eaten immediately, but they seem to get better after "resting" a while.

CHOCOLATE-COVERED CHERRIES



Chocolate-Covered Cherries image

Not only is this my family's favorite festive dessert, but it makes a delicious holiday present, too. Best of all, you can (and should) prepare these ahead. The candy gets better as it's stored, with the centers becoming even juicier. -Linda Hammerich, Bonanza, Oregon

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 25m

Yield 3 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 7

2-1/2 cups confectioners' sugar
1/4 cup butter, softened
1 tablespoon 2% milk
1/2 teaspoon almond extract
2 jars (8 ounces each) maraschino cherries with stems, well drained
2 cups semisweet chocolate chips
2 tablespoons shortening

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, combine the sugar, butter, milk and extract. Knead until smooth and pliable. Shape into 1-in. balls and flatten each into a 2-in. circle. , Wrap one circle around each cherry and lightly roll in hands. Place with stems up on waxed paper-lined baking sheet. Cover loosely and refrigerate 4 hours or overnight. , In a microwave, melt chocolate and shortening; stir until smooth. Holding on to the stems, dip cherries into chocolate; allow excess to drip off. Place on waxed paper until set. Store in a covered container. Refrigerate 1-2 weeks before serving.

CHOCOLATE COVERED BOURBON CHERRIES



Chocolate Covered Bourbon Cherries image

Chocolate Covered Bourbon Cherries are soaked in bourbon overnight, then dunked in semi-sweet chocolate for a boozy holiday treat!

Provided by Debi | Quiche My Grits

Categories     Desserts

Time 45m

Number Of Ingredients 4

1 - 16 oz. jar maraschino cherries with stems
1 cup bourbon ((or liquor of your choice))
12 oz. semi-sweet chocolate chips
1 Tbsp. coconut oil

Steps:

  • Drain cherry juice from jar. Place cherries in a bowl or airtight container.
  • Pour bourbon over cherries until they are covered. Refrigerate overnight.
  • Drain bourbon from cherries. Pat cherries with a paper towel to dry.
  • Melt chocolate chips and coconut oil in a microwave at 30 second intervals, stirring each time. Chocolate is ready when it is completely smooth.
  • Holding the stem of one cherry at a time, dip it into the chocolate. Use a spoon to help cover the cherries with chocolate.
  • Transfer the chocolate covered cherries to a parchment-lined baking sheet to cool. Refrigerate cherries for 1 hour so chocolate will set.

BOURBON-SOAKED CHERRIES



Bourbon-Soaked Cherries image

Use these cherries in a Manhattan or spoon them with their syrup over ice cream for an adult dessert.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es

Yield Makes 1 1/2 cups

Number Of Ingredients 3

1 cup bourbon
2 tablespoons sugar
4 ounces dried (no oil added) cherries (3/4 cup)

Steps:

  • Bring bourbon and sugar to a gentle simmer in a small saucepan over low heat. (Watch carefully, since bourbon may ignite.) Simmer, stirring, until sugar dissolves.
  • Pour bourbon syrup over cherries in a 12-ounce glass jar. Let stand overnight to macerate.

EASY CHOCOLATE COVERED CHERRIES



Easy Chocolate Covered Cherries image

I've been making this recipe for many years. I'm not sure where it originally came from. The recipe is somewhat time consuming, but well worth it. I usually make two batches because one just isn't enough. This candy is easy to make and it also makes a great gift.

Provided by mailforsheila

Categories     Candy

Time 1h

Yield 40-50 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1/3 cup soft butter
1/3 cup light corn syrup
1/2 teaspoon vanilla
1/2 teaspoon salt
4 cups sifted confectioners' sugar
2 cups red maraschino cherries, with stems (16 oz. jar)
16 ounces milk chocolate (cut up candy bars)

Steps:

  • Drain juice from cherries, set cherries aside until ready to use. To make fondant: Using a electric mixer at medium speed beat together butter, corn syrup and vanilla in a mixing bowl until smooth. Gradually add salt and 3 cups of the sugar, mixing well. When mixture becomes too stiff to beat, stir with spoon. Add 1/2 - 1 cup of sugar to make a mixture that can be kneaded. Form mixture into 10" roll. Wrap in plastic wrap and refrigerate roll until firm.
  • Cut roll into 1" slices. Cut each slice into quarters. Flatten each piece in palm of hand; place cherry in center. Fold up fondant around cherry until it is completely covered. Place on waxed paper-lined baking sheet. Chill until firm.
  • Melt milk chocolate in the top of double boiler over hot water. Cool slightly. Holding each fondant-covered cherry by the stem, quickly dip it in the melted chocolate until the fondant is covered. Place on waxed paper-lined baking sheets. Refrigerate until chocolate sets. Store in air-tight container in the refrigerate. Make 40-50 cherries, depending on the size of the cherries.

CHOCOLATE-COVERED BOURBON CHERRIES



Chocolate-Covered Bourbon Cherries image

This is a Kentucky twist to the Christmas favorite. Yeah, we got Bourbon balls and I love 'em, but I bet if you give these this holiday season, your gonna hear RAVE reviews!

Provided by Redneck Epicurean

Categories     Candy

Time P4DT1h

Yield 4 dozen

Number Of Ingredients 7

4 dozen maraschino cherries, drained
3/4 cup Bourbon
3 tablespoons unsalted butter
3 tablespoons white corn syrup
1/4 teaspoon salt
2 cups confectioners' sugar
1 1/2 lbs dipping chocolate

Steps:

  • Pour bourbon over drained cherries. Cover, refrigerate and allow to set for 2 days.
  • Combine butter, corn syrup and salt. Blend until smooth. Add confectioners' sugar and mix well. Knead until smooth and shiny. Chill for 30 minutes wrapped in waxed paper.
  • While chilling, drain cherries well on paper towels. Pat dry. Reserve bourbon marinade for a cake or other dish (will keep if it is covered and refrigerated).
  • Shape a marble-sized piece of fondant around each cherry. Place on waxed paper and chill at least 2 hours until firm.
  • Melt chocolate in top of a double boiler over simmering water. Dip cherries in chocolate and set back on waxed papers. Allow trays to cool in refrigerator. Store in airtight containers.
  • Candy will ripen well in about 2 days.
